As nouns, tree is a hypernym of African walnut; that is, tree is a word with a broader meaning than African walnut:
  • African walnut: tropical African timber tree with wood that resembles mahogany
  • tree: a tall perennial woody plant having a main trunk and branches forming a distinct elevated crown; includes both gymnosperms and angiosperms
